H. B. 2456


(By Delegates McKinley and L. White)
[Introduced March 3, 1993; referred to the
Committee on Political Subdivisions.]




A BILL to extend the time for the City of Wheeling, Ohio County, West Virginia, The Village of Bethlehem, Ohio County, West Virginia and the City of MeMechen, Marshall County, West Virginia to meet as levying bodies for the purpose of presenting to the voters of each jurisdiction an election on the question of continuing the additional levy for the Ohio Valley Regional Transportation Authority, from the third Tuesday of April until the last Thursday in May, one thousand nine hundred ninety-four.

Be it enacted by the Legislature of West Virginia:

CITY OF WHEELING, OHIO COUNTY, VILLAGE OF BETHLEHEM, OHIO COUNTY AND CITY OF MEMECHEN, MARSHALL COUNTY MEETING AS LEVYING BODIES EXTENDED FOR ELECTION ON THE QUESTION OF CONTINUING THE ADDITIONAL LEVY FOR THE OHIO VALLEY REGIONAL TRANSPORTATION AUTHORITY.

§1. Extending time for The City of Wheeling, The Village of Bethlehem and the City of McMechen to meet as levying
bodies for election on the question of continuing the additional levy for the Ohio Valley Regional Transportation Authority.
Notwithstanding the provisions of article eight, chapter eleven of the code of West Virginia, one thousand nine hundred thirty-one, as amended, to the contrary, the City of Wheeling, Ohio County, the Village of Bethlehem, Ohio County and the City of McMechen, Marshall County are hereby authorized to extend the time for each of these governing bodies to meet as levying bodies, setting the levy rate and certifying their actions to the state tax commissioner from the third Tuesday in April, until the last Thursday in May, one thousand nine hundred ninety-four, for the purpose of submitting to the voters of each jurisdiction the question of continuing an additional levy for the Ohio Valley Regional Transportation Authority.



NOTE: The purpose of this bill is to extend the time for the City of Wheeling, the Village of Bethlehem and the City of McMechen to meet as levying bodies for elections in each jurisdiction on the question of continuing the additional levy for the Ohio Valley Regional Transportation Authority.
